Providing you start the race with more than approx 1Km of trial left, you should be able to finish the race.
Hi All, and welcome to forums @Michel_VanVynckt
Usually in Zwift, we offer 25 KM per month on the first of each month and these are renewable each month, if the ride you started is within the range of 25 KM without any problem you could complete it.

Sorry I screwed up the test ! I had 100m left, I joined a race 58sec before the start (thought plenty of time) but no, landed too late, on a free ride, and instantly zero watts and stopped.
So like said before, “less than 1km” free trial would be a no (99.9% sure), above it’s yes ! !

Update : 2025.07.17 > STILL OK TO RACE !
Tried it on “SISU Tour Stage 4” , I had 3km free trial remaining, at term I clicked on “not now” somthing like that (as opposed to “sign in”) and finished the 17km remaining plus continued after the line… Still good ^^
